title = "Study design of an environmental smart microphone system to detect anxiety in patients with dementia",
abstract = "Patients with dementia often suffer from stress episodes that escalate to anxiety. This paper presents a feasibility study of using environmental smart microphones to detect anxiety in patients with dementia. It is based on the identified auditory manifestations of anxiety. To have a better understanding of the anxiety manifestations in patients with dementia, 70 diagnosed patients were observed in-situ and 4 caregivers were interviewed. The design of an environmental smart microphone called AnxiCare has been developed and it is introduced. Feasibility interviews regarding the use of AnxiCare were conducted with caregivers at a care residence in Spain. Results from the observations, interviews and a preliminary validation are presented.",
